Hi all buddy scirroco fans

Noticed the diesel models went onto the vw website last week, contemplating going for the 2.0 TDi diesel now, £500 cheaper surprisingly but only 140 BHP? anyone driven this engine in the golf? Worked out that on my 12000 miles of yearly motoring and using the average mpg for both models and the current difference in price of petrol and diesel probably only save me about £500 a year plus the £50 for tax. Is that worth it over a quiter more powerfull engine. I think with the extra noise it may even ruin the princpal of going for dyno audio too???

opinions please as I`m stuck on choice

Drove the 140 in an EOS and I wasnt impressed - reasonably gutless IMHO - however have been driving the 170 unit in an Octavia VRS for over a year and that is a great engine. Its a shame they didnt release the 170 unit - I guess they thought the 140 would appeal to the economy conscious.
